1. Choosing Your Online Sales Platform: Where Your Jewels Will Shine

The first step is selecting the right platform to showcase your exquisite creations. The online landscape offers a variety of options,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. Here’s a breakdown of popular choices:

  • Etsy: A haven for handmade and vintage items, Etsy is a natural fit for jewelry sellers. Its established user base and focus on unique craftsmanship make it a great starting point.
  • Shopify: For those seeking greater control and customization, Shopify offers a powerful e-commerce platform. You can create a fully branded website and manage your inventory, payments, and shipping with ease.
  • Amazon Handmade: Leveraging the power of Amazon’s vast customer base, Amazon Handmade provides a platform for artisans to sell directly to consumers.
  • Instagram: Beyond a visual platform, Instagram can be a potent sales channel. Utilize its Shoppable Posts and Stories features to directly sell your jewelry to your followers.
  • Your Own Website: For a truly personalized experience, building your own website gives you complete creative freedom. You can use platforms like Squarespace or Wix to easily create a polished online store.

Factors to Consider:

  • Target Audience: Who are you trying to reach? Etsy caters to a niche audience seeking handmade goods, while Amazon has a broader reach.
  • Fees and Commissions: Each platform has its own fee structure. Consider transaction fees, monthly subscriptions, and advertising costs.
  • Customization: Do you need extensive customization options for your store? Shopify offers the most flexibility, while Etsy provides a more streamlined experience.

3. Showcasing Your Jewelry: High-Quality Photography is Key

In the online world, stunning visuals are paramount. High-quality product photography is essential to capture the beauty and detail of your jewelry.

  • Invest in Professional Photography: Consider hiring a professional photographer to capture your jewelry in its best light.
  • Use Natural Light: If you’re taking photos yourself, natural light is ideal. Set up a simple backdrop and use a diffuser to soften the light.
  • Focus on Detail: Showcase the intricate details of your jewelry through close-up shots.
  • Use Editing Tools: Enhance your photos with basic editing tools to adjust brightness, contrast, and color balance.
  • Show Your Jewelry in Context: Use lifestyle photography to show how your jewelry pieces look when worn.

4. Crafting Compelling Product Descriptions: Telling Your Jewelry’s Story

While stunning visuals are essential, captivating product descriptions are the voice of your brand.

  • Highlight Unique Features: Describe the materials, craftsmanship, and design elements that make your jewelry special.
  • Use Descriptive Language: Engage your audience with evocative language that paints a picture of your jewelry.
  • Include Sizing and Care Instructions: Provide clear and concise information about sizing, materials, and care recommendations.
  • Tell a Story: Share the inspiration behind your designs or the personal story behind your jewelry business.

5. Pricing Your Jewelry: Finding the Sweet Spot

Pricing your jewelry is a delicate balance between value, cost, and market competitiveness.

  • Consider Your Costs: Calculate your materials, labor, and overhead costs to determine a base price.
  • Research Your Competition: See how other jewelry sellers are pricing similar pieces.
  • Value Your Craftsmanship: Don’t undervalue your skills and artistry.
  • Offer Multiple Price Points: Consider offering a range of price points to cater to different budgets.
